I purchased

Infinity Kappa Four amplifier (125watts rms x 4 channels)

Infinity Kappa perfect 6.1 (100watts rms)

Infinity Kappa 692.91 (110watts rms)

and set everything up correctly, all the wiring is done correctly. But my fronts are giving me problems. When i turn up the music really loud protect turns on my amplifier. If I set the fader on my headunit to turn the fronts down and blast my rears protect never turns on. Only for the front speakers. What is the issue? I have everything wired correctly, ive looked over it multiple times. I have no idea what it could be. Do you think i need a cap? Do you think the problem might be my amp is too powerful for my speakers? Is there anything wrong with running 125 watts RMS to speakers that only push 100 watts rms?

I have a LOT of alternator whine, I relocated my RCA cables and ran them separate from my speaker cables, my battery is in the trunk and i just bought new wiring so i know its not the issue. I changed the ground multiple times. I still dont know why the alternator is whining. I drive a MINI cooper S.

Do you think i should put the DXI tweeters in or keep the kappa perfect tweeters? And what do you guys think about my amp? I dont know too much about amps but is it too powerful for the speakers since it runs 125x4 rms and my speakers only do 110 and 100 RMS

 
the amp thing shouldnt be a problem as long as you dont run your gain all the way up. and it really sounds like you have the fronts wired at too low of an ohm load for the amp. it would be worth checking it again
